The purpose of this brief is to seek the services of an experienced Environmental Contractor.
The contractor will: 1.Undertake the works provided within the Design Report (available in supporting information) with regards to the creation of a benched 2-stage floodplain and channel, installation of in-channel woody deflectors and contour swale creation.
2.Bench out the floodplain on the right-hand bank of the existing watercourse and excavate a new sinuous second flow channel.
This will be fed by hillslope drainage and higher flows from the beck via bankside scrapes and placement of in-channel woody material targeting spate events typically Q4/5).
The upper bench of the two-stage floodplain channel will activate during a Qmed event (approx.
1 in 2 year return period).
Combined these features will reduce impacts of channel incision, reduce erosive forces during high flows and promote sediment deposition.
3.Excavate series of scrapes and floodplain pools within the new floodplain.
4.Fell designated trees and fix root plates/trunks into the bank to create woody deflectors in the existing watercourse that will divert flow at Q4/5 events into the floodplain.
5.Excavate a series of interconnected contoured scrapes throughout the wider site which will divert existing drains and springs into the newly dug channel.
These features will improve retention onsite increasing the resilience of habitats during drought conditions.
They will also improve attenuation during high intensity rainfall events, increasing the overall climate resilience of the reach.
